Underground Railroad Network adds Joseph P. Bartlett Farm

The St. Charles History Museum has announced that the Joseph P. Bartlett Farm in Campton Township has been officially accepted as the first verified Underground Railroad safehouse in Kane County. This designation is part of a broader effort to identify and nominate additional historic Underground Railroad sites across Northern Illinois.
